For PS4 users, just select the Notifications icon on the Home screen, select Downloads, highlight the update you want to delete, press Enter (red circle button), then select Cancel and delete. If your PS4 won't install an update automatically, you may be able to force the update to install manually. Ideally, that'll also break the cycle of auto-updates not working, and future system.
